Alzheimer’s Disease

Two-thirds of people living with Alzheimer’s experience stress and up to 90% will develop agitated behaviours during the course of the disease. Many people living with Alzheimer’s lack interpersonal touch of a nurturing nature.

Studies have demonstrated beneficial effects of shiatsu on stress.

Shiatsu has shown positive effects for depressive symptoms in persons with Alzheimer’s and has potential in reducing agitation.

This webinar will draw on the facilitator’s clinical, personal and research experience and will cover considerations when working with this population and adaptations to shiatsu techniques to ensure a comfortable, safe and effective treatment

Leisa Bellmore, MSc, is a Canadian shiatsu therapist, international lecturer and researcher. She has been practicing Namikoshi shiatsu since 2001 and has been part of University Health Network’s Artists’ Health Centre, an integrative hospital-based clinic, since 2010. Leisa has an MSc in Advanced Complementary Medicine Research and Practice and has a number of studies published in peer-reviewed journals, several of which have been awarded funding grants. She has also been awarded Natural Health Practitioners of Canada’s Lifetime Membership Award for meritorious contributions to the profession. Her professional interests include neurological conditions, trauma recovery, chronic pain and self-management
